Indonesia: Impunity and human rights violations in Papua

The report provides information on the human rights situation in Papua, following an Amnesty International mission to Papua in January 2002. It documents cases of extrajudicial executions, “disappearances”, torture and arbitrary detentions. Amnesty International urges the UN CHR not to shy away from its responsibility to address these and other serious human rights violations in Papua and other parts of Indonesia.
